删除用户组的linux命令
-
在Linux系统中,我们可以使用`groupdel`命令来删除用户组。下面是删除用户组的具体步骤:
1. 打开终端,以root用户或具有管理员权限的用户登录。
2. 使用以下命令删除用户组:“`shell
groupdel [用户组名]
“`其中,[用户组名]是要删除的用户组的名称。
例如,要删除名为`group1`的用户组,可以输入:
“`shell
groupdel group1
“`3. 确认删除操作。系统会提示是否确认删除用户组,输入`y`并按下回车键确认删除。
4. 删除完成后,可以使用`grep`命令来确认用户组是否成功删除。例如,使用以下命令确认用户组`group1`是否已被删除:
“`shell
grep ‘group1’ /etc/group
“`如果没有输出结果,则表示用户组已成功删除;如果有输出结果,则表示删除操作未成功。
需要注意的是,删除用户组会将用户组相关信息从系统的`/etc/group`文件中移除,但不会删除属于该用户组的用户的用户账户。若有需要,可以使用`userdel`命令来删除相应的用户账户。
2年前 -
在Linux中,可以使用以下命令来删除用户组:
1. `groupdel`命令:`groupdel`命令用于删除用户组。它的语法如下:
`groupdel [options]`
其中,``是要删除的用户组的名称。例如,要删除名为`testgroup`的用户组,可以运行命令:
`groupdel testgroup`2. `delgroup`命令:`delgroup`命令与`groupdel`命令的功能相同,用于删除用户组。它的语法如下:
`delgroup [options]`
同样,``是要删除的用户组的名称。例如,要删除名为`testgroup`的用户组,可以运行命令:
`delgroup testgroup`3. `groupdel`和`delgroup`命令的区别:`groupdel`和`delgroup`命令的区别在于它们所在的Linux发行版。`groupdel`命令通常用于Debian和Ubuntu等基于Debian的发行版,而`delgroup`命令通常用于Red Hat和CentOS等基于Red Hat的发行版。但是,一些发行版可能同时支持这两个命令,可以根据具体的Linux发行版来选择使用哪个命令。
4. `groupmod`命令:`groupmod`命令用于修改用户组的属性,也可以用来删除用户组。它的语法如下:
`groupmod [options]`
例如,要删除名为`testgroup`的用户组,可以运行命令:
`groupmod –remove-group testgroup`5. 删除用户组时的注意事项:在删除用户组之前,应该确保该用户组不再有任何用户属于。否则,删除用户组时会出现错误。可以使用`grep`命令或`getent`命令来检查用户属于哪个用户组。删除用户组会导致该用户组的所有文件和目录中的组权限信息丢失,所以在删除用户组之前,建议备份相关文件和目录,以免数据丢失。
综上所述,以上是在Linux中删除用户组的一些常用命令和注意事项。根据具体的Linux发行版和个人需求,可以选择合适的命令来完成删除用户组的操作。
2年前 -
要删除用户组的Linux命令,可以使用`groupdel`命令。下面是详细的操作流程:
1. 首先,确保你具有root权限或具有sudo权限的用户。
2. 打开终端,进入命令行界面。
3. 使用以下命令删除用户组:`sudo groupdel [用户组名称]`。
例如,要删除名为`testgroup`的用户组,可以运行:`sudo groupdel testgroup`。
4. 系统会提示你确认删除操作。确认后,该用户组将被删除。
5. 如果用户组存在于系统中,并且该组中有一些用户,删除用户组时会出现一个警告。如果你确定要删除用户组及其相关用户,请使用以下命令删除:`sudo groupdel -f [用户组名称]`。
例如,要删除名为`testgroup`的用户组及其相关用户,可以运行:`sudo groupdel -f testgroup`。
6. 删除用户组后,它在系统中将不再存在。此时,与该用户组相关联的文件或目录的所有权将被更改为将其分配给另一个用户组。请注意,删除用户组可能会对系统造成一些影响。在删除之前,请确保该用户组不再需要,并且不会影响到系统或其他用户的正常运行。
2年前